How Freelancers Receive International Payments
After his frustrating experience, Tobi started looking for better ways to receive money from clients abroad.
He discovered that successful freelancers focus on three things:
1. Fast and Reliable Transfers
Freelancers need payment platforms that work quickly and consistently.
Waiting several business days for international payments can create unnecessary stress, especially when deadlines and expenses are involved.
2. Transparent Fees
One of the biggest mistakes freelancers make is focusing only on transfer fees.
The real costs are often hidden inside poor exchange rates.
A platform may advertise “low fees” while quietly reducing the value of your payment through conversion margins.
Smart freelancers always check:
- The exchange rate
- The total amount they will receive
- Any hidden deductions
3. Easy Payment Tracking
Freelancers want visibility.
They want to know:
- When the client has paid
- Where the money is
- When it will arrive
Clear tracking creates peace of mind for both freelancers and clients.

Best Ways to Receive Money From Abroad as a Freelancer
Here are some of the most common ways freelancers receive international payments today:
Bank Transfers
Suitable for large or corporate payments, but often slower and more expensive.
Freelance Platforms
Platforms like Upwork and Fiverr provide built-in payment systems, though fees can sometimes be high.
